Maxillaria sanguinea Rolfe
- Common Name:
- Family: Orchidaceae Juss.
- Country of Origin: Costa Rica, Panama
- Habitat:
- Description: Rhizomes with pseudobulbs at short intervals, pseudobulbs ellipsoid, flattened, to 1.25 inches long, 1-leavedl leaves grass-like, to 16 inches long; scapes to 1.25 inches long; flowers fleshy, deep red or bronze with yellowish blotches, sepals oblong-elliptic, to 1 inch long, petals elliptic-oblanceolate, to 0.75 inches long, lip obscurely 3-lobed, oblong-elliptic with whitish tip, to 0.5 inches long.
